Logo of restaurant MAMA LOVES YOU MAMA LOVES YOU
closed today

Legal information
Restaurant
MAMA LOVES YOU
Jurisdiction
Luxembourg
How to get there?
Informations
Postal Address
42-44, Rue de Hollerich
1740 Hollerich
Luxembourg

Delivery Hours
No delivery hours setup for MAMA LOVES YOU.

Opening Hours
No opening hours setup for MAMA LOVES YOU.

Delivery Zone
No delivery area setup for MAMA LOVES YOU.